9 #ifndef UI_ORGANIZED_SEGMENTATION_DEMO_H
10 #define UI_ORGANIZED_SEGMENTATION_DEMO_H
12 #include <QtCore/QVariant>
13 #include <QtGui/QAction>
14 #include <QtGui/QApplication>
15 #include <QtGui/QButtonGroup>
16 #include <QtGui/QFrame>
17 #include <QtGui/QGridLayout>
18 #include <QtGui/QHeaderView>
19 #include <QtGui/QLabel>
20 #include <QtGui/QMainWindow>
21 #include <QtGui/QPushButton>
22 #include <QtGui/QSpacerItem>
23 #include <QtGui/QVBoxLayout>
24 #include <QtGui/QWidget>
25 #include "QVTKWidget.h"
60 if (MainWindow->objectName().isEmpty())
61 MainWindow->setObjectName(QString::fromUtf8(
"MainWindow"));
62 MainWindow->resize(1178, 953);
63 QSizePolicy sizePolicy(QSizePolicy::Expanding, QSizePolicy::Expanding);
64 sizePolicy.setHorizontalStretch(1);
65 sizePolicy.setVerticalStretch(1);
66 sizePolicy.setHeightForWidth(MainWindow->sizePolicy().hasHeightForWidth());
67 MainWindow->setSizePolicy(sizePolicy);
68 MainWindow->setIconSize(QSize(22, 22));
70 centralwidget->setObjectName(QString::fromUtf8(
"centralwidget"));
72 QSizePolicy sizePolicy1(QSizePolicy::Expanding, QSizePolicy::Expanding);
73 sizePolicy1.setHorizontalStretch(255);
74 sizePolicy1.setVerticalStretch(255);
75 sizePolicy1.setHeightForWidth(
centralwidget->sizePolicy().hasHeightForWidth());
78 gridLayout->setObjectName(QString::fromUtf8(
"gridLayout"));
80 qvtk_widget->setObjectName(QString::fromUtf8(
"qvtk_widget"));
81 sizePolicy1.setHeightForWidth(
qvtk_widget->sizePolicy().hasHeightForWidth());
83 qvtk_widget->setStyleSheet(QString::fromUtf8(
"background-color: rgb(0, 0, 0);"));
91 captureButton->setObjectName(QString::fromUtf8(
"captureButton"));
96 line_2->setObjectName(QString::fromUtf8(
"line_2"));
97 line_2->setFrameShape(QFrame::HLine);
98 line_2->setFrameShadow(QFrame::Sunken);
103 label1->setObjectName(QString::fromUtf8(
"label1"));
128 line->setObjectName(QString::fromUtf8(
"line"));
129 line->setFrameShape(QFrame::HLine);
130 line->setFrameShadow(QFrame::Sunken);
135 label->setObjectName(QString::fromUtf8(
"label"));
155 line_3->setObjectName(QString::fromUtf8(
"line_3"));
156 line_3->setFrameShape(QFrame::HLine);
157 line_3->setFrameShadow(QFrame::Sunken);
162 label_2->setObjectName(QString::fromUtf8(
"label_2"));
177 line_4->setObjectName(QString::fromUtf8(
"line_4"));
178 line_4->setFrameShape(QFrame::HLine);
179 line_4->setFrameShadow(QFrame::Sunken);
184 label_3->setObjectName(QString::fromUtf8(
"label_3"));
198 verticalSpacer =
new QSpacerItem(20, 40, QSizePolicy::Minimum, QSizePolicy::Expanding);
209 QMetaObject::connectSlotsByName(MainWindow);
214 MainWindow->setWindowTitle(QString());
215 captureButton->setText(QApplication::translate(
"MainWindow",
"Toggle Capture", 0, QApplication::UnicodeUTF8));
216 label1->setText(QApplication::translate(
"MainWindow",
"Comparator Selection", 0, QApplication::UnicodeUTF8));
217 planeComparatorButton->setText(QApplication::translate(
"MainWindow",
"Plane Comparator", 0, QApplication::UnicodeUTF8));
218 euclideanComparatorButton->setText(QApplication::translate(
"MainWindow",
"Euclidean Comparator", 0, QApplication::UnicodeUTF8));
219 rgbComparatorButton->setText(QApplication::translate(
"MainWindow",
"RGB Comparator", 0, QApplication::UnicodeUTF8));
220 edgeAwareComparatorButton->setText(QApplication::translate(
"MainWindow",
"Edge Aware Comparator", 0, QApplication::UnicodeUTF8));
221 label->setText(QApplication::translate(
"MainWindow",
"Visualization Options", 0, QApplication::UnicodeUTF8));
222 displayCurvatureButton->setText(QApplication::translate(
"MainWindow",
"Display Curvature", 0, QApplication::UnicodeUTF8));
223 displayNormalsButton->setText(QApplication::translate(
"MainWindow",
"Display Normals", 0, QApplication::UnicodeUTF8));
224 displayDistanceMapButton->setText(QApplication::translate(
"MainWindow",
"Display Distance Map", 0, QApplication::UnicodeUTF8));
225 label_2->setText(QApplication::translate(
"MainWindow",
"Refinement Options", 0, QApplication::UnicodeUTF8));
226 disableRefinementButton->setText(QApplication::translate(
"MainWindow",
"Disable Refinement", 0, QApplication::UnicodeUTF8));
227 planarRefinementButton->setText(QApplication::translate(
"MainWindow",
"Planar Refinement", 0, QApplication::UnicodeUTF8));
228 label_3->setText(QApplication::translate(
"MainWindow",
"Clustering", 0, QApplication::UnicodeUTF8));
229 disableClusteringButton->setText(QApplication::translate(
"MainWindow",
"Disable Clustering", 0, QApplication::UnicodeUTF8));
230 euclideanClusteringButton->setText(QApplication::translate(
"MainWindow",
"Euclidean Clustering", 0, QApplication::UnicodeUTF8));
241 #endif // UI_ORGANIZED_SEGMENTATION_DEMO_H